Bilateral Tessier’s 7 Cleft with Maxillary Duplication
Tessier’s 7 cleft or lateral facial cleft are unusual lesions that result from failure of the embryonic mandibular and maxillary process of the first branchial arch to fuse properly and form the corners of the mouth.
